    Abstract: The embodiments of the present disclosure relate to a liquid crystal grating, a display device, and methods for controlling thereof. The liquid crystal grating comprises a first substrate; a second substrate disposed opposite to the first substrate; an electrode layer disposed on the first substrate or the second substrate, wherein the electrode layer comprises at least two sets of electrodes arranged periodically, and each set of electrodes of the two sets of electrodes comprises two sub-electrodes arranged parallel to each other; a liquid crystal layer disposed between the first substrate and the second substrate; and a control unit configured to make the liquid crystal grating be operated in a transparent mode or a grating mode; when the liquid crystal grating is operated in the transparent mode, there is no voltage difference between two sub-electrodes of each set of electrodes, and between two adjacent sub-electrodes of different sets; and when the liquid crystal grating is operated in the grating mode, there is a voltage difference between two sub-electrodes of each set of electrodes, and there is no voltage difference between two adjacent sub-electrodes of different sets. The embodiments of the present disclosure can increase the viewing angle of display device, and cancel the zero-order diffraction of light of different wavelengths.

    Abstract: A near eye display device and method are provided. The near eye display device including: a display panel and a lens module. The display panel includes a plurality of display areas arranged in an array, each of the display areas includes at least one pixel unit; and the lens module includes a plurality of micro-lenses arranged in an array, which include a plurality of deflection micro-lenses, an end of the deflection micro-lenses close to a center of the lens module is closer to the display panel than an end of the deflection micro-lenses far away from the center of the lens module, each of the display areas corresponds to at least one of the micro-lenses, and an adjacent portion of two adjacent display areas of the display areas corresponds to two different micro-lenses of the micro-lenses and the two different micro-lenses include at least one of the deflection micro-lenses.

    Abstract: A display substrate, a display panel and a display device are provided. The display substrate includes a base, a first polarizer at one side of the base, and a light-splitting film between the first polarizer and the base. Multiple light-splitting structures are formed on a surface of the light-splitting film facing one side of the base, and the surface is divided into multiple light-splitting units, and the light-splitting structures in each light-splitting unit split light incident onto the light-splitting unit into multiple beams of light having different wavelengths and emergent directions. The display panel includes a first display substrate and a second display substrate arranged opposite to and forming a cell with the first display substrate, the first display substrate is the above display substrate. The display device includes the above display panel and a backlight source, a polarizer of the first display substrate faces the backlight source.

    Abstract: A wearable device, a monitoring method and an intelligent monitoring system are disclosed. The wearable device includes an obtaining module, a timing module, a processing and a reminding module. The obtaining module is configured to obtain a current motion state of a user. The timing module is configured to generate a triggering signal when the time for which the user is in the current motion state reaches the predetermined time, so as to trigger the processing module to obtain a reminding signal corresponding to the current motion state of the user. The reminding module is configured to issue a reminder to remind the user to change the motion state.
